What happens when copper wire turns black?

Normal oxidation darkens copper gradually over years, and this is observable in copper water pipes as they age. But overheated copper wires will form a dark-gray-to-black oxidation patina on the exposed wire surfaces, similar to what happens to an overheated copper pan on a stove.

Can corrosion cause a short circuit?

When left unpowered in a humid environment, dust absorbs moisture from the air. This can cause corrosion by itself, but more likely the corrosion will happen at power-up. Within seconds, dendrites form and create a short-circuit.

Can corrosion cause a breaker to trip?

Ground faults often, but not always, cause a power spike that will trip the circuit breaker. Corroded/degraded insulation on electrical wires is another frequent cause of ground faults; when the jacket is stripped off, the bare wire can come in contact with the conduit enclosing it, or another potential conductor.

What causes black wire corrosion?

The black wire syndrome is an occupance in battery packs (Ni-Cds) where the negative wire becomes corroded (turns from shinny copper to blue-black). This is the result of either a shorted cell in the pack, the normal wearout failure mode of Ni-Cds, or cell reversal when a pack is left under load for an extended period.

What does black copper mean?

Definition of black copper



1 : melaconite. 2 : a product containing usually 70 to 99 percent of copper formed in smelting copper ores direct to metal without first forming matte or by remelting old or scrap copper and copper alloys.

What is orange electrical wire used for?

Red or orange wires are often used to provide the secondary phase voltage in a 220-volt application. Always assume that a red or orange wire (in addition to the black wire, which provides the primary phase voltage) is live.

What is oxidized wire?

The oxidised phenomenon of wires



Oxidation occurs on the conductive core of a wire. In this case, the copper core of the wire will be dull, turning to black yellow or all black instead of the usual red yellow. Therefore, the phenomenon of oxidized electrical wire is also called the phenomenon of black copper wire.

Is copper oxidized or reduced?

Copper metal is oxidized to copper(I) oxide Cu2O), which is red, and then to copper(II) oxide (CuO), which is black.

What is corroded copper?



Copper corrosion is the corrosion of materials made of copper or copper alloys. When exposed to the atmosphere, copper oxidizes, causing normally bright copper surfaces to tarnish. After a few years, this tarnish gradually changes to dark brown or black, and finally to green.
